
If you have ever printed a photo only to find the colors look completely different from what you saw on your monitor, you understand why monitor calibration matters. A monitor calibration device, also known as a colorimeter, is a hardware tool that measures your screen's color accuracy and creates a profile to correct display colors. The device attaches to your screen and measures colors fired by calibration software, detecting discrepancies that your computer then compensates for using an ICC profile.
Without calibration, your monitor may show colors incorrectly, leading to prints or shared images that look different from what you see on screen. Photographers, graphic designers, video editors, and anyone who needs accurate color representation for professional creative work rely on these tools to ensure their work looks consistent across different displays and print media.

The Calibrite Display 123 earns our Editor's Choice for its remarkably straightforward approach to monitor calibration. During our testing, the guided 1-2-3 workflow made the entire process feel approachable even for team members who had never calibrated a monitor before. The device asks you three simple questions, hangs on your screen, and creates a profile in minutes.
What impressed me most was the before and after comparison feature. Being able to see the color difference side-by-side made the value of calibration immediately obvious. My photo editing workflow became significantly more consistent after switching to this device, with prints finally matching what I saw on screen.
The compact design (34mm tall) is another win. I tossed it in my laptop bag for on-location calibration of secondary monitors, something bulkier devices made difficult. The USB-C connection is modern and convenient, though you will need an adapter if your computer only has USB-A ports.
Technically, the Display 123 limits you to 6500K color temperature and gamma 2.2, which covers 95% of use cases. Professionals needing custom white points or gamma curves should look elsewhere, but for most photographers and content creators, these settings are exactly what you need anyway.

The Calibrite Display Pro HL targets professionals with modern mini-LED, OLED, or HDR displays who need accurate high-brightness measurement. During my testing on a 1000-nit mini-LED display, the HL sensor captured readings that other devices simply could not measure, resulting in noticeably better HDR calibration.
What sets this device apart is the comprehensive validation toolkit. Quick Check, Profile Validation, Uniformity Check, and Flare Correction tools give you confidence that your calibration is actually accurate. I found these features invaluable when setting up a color-critical workstation for a client.
The step-by-step software interface strikes an excellent balance between accessibility and professional control. New users can follow the guided workflow, while advanced users can dive into custom patch sets created from their own images. The multi-display workflow made calibrating my three-monitor studio setup straightforward.
Be prepared for longer calibration times. Standard displays took 15-30 minutes per screen, and full HDR calibration for DaVinci Resolve consumed nearly two hours. Some users report green color casts from the native Calibrite software, though I did not experience this issue during my testing.

The Calibrite ColorChecker Display Pro leverages X-Rite's professional colorimeter technology to deliver exceptional accuracy and repeatability. During my testing, this device produced the most consistent results across multiple calibration sessions, with delta-E values consistently under 2.0, which is considered excellent for color-critical work.
The rotatable diffuser arm serves multiple purposes: as a stand, for ambient light measurement, and as an optics cover. This versatility proved useful when I needed to calibrate both monitors and a projector in the same studio. The tripod mount is a thoughtful inclusion for projector profiling, a feature often missing from consumer-grade devices.
Software flexibility is excellent with both basic and advanced modes. I used basic mode for quick calibrations and switched to advanced mode when fine-tuning my color workflow. The ccProfiler and i1Profiler software packages offer professional-level control while remaining accessible to amateurs.
Some users report compatibility issues with JOLED panels, so if you have this specific display technology, you may want to verify compatibility before purchasing. The product description mentions Bluetooth, but this unit does not include wireless connectivity.

The SpyderCHECKR 24 is different from every other device in this roundup. It is not a monitor calibrator, but rather a camera color calibration tool. This portable color chart with 24 spectrally engineered targets ensures consistent color across multiple cameras and lenses, which is invaluable for event photographers working with mixed gear.
During my testing, I used the SpyderCHECKR 24 to match colors between a Canon and a Panasonic camera. The difference in camera color science was substantial, but after creating HSL presets from the color chart, both cameras produced nearly identical colors. This saved me hours of color correction in post-production.
The included grey card provides accurate white balance reference, and the compact design with protective sleeve makes it easy to carry on location shoots. At just $69, this tool offers excellent value compared to more expensive competitors like the Passport ColorChecker.
Be aware that this does not replace a monitor calibrator. You still need a colorimeter for accurate display calibration. The software workflow is not fully automatic in all editing applications, requiring some manual steps in programs like Lightroom.

How to Choose the Best Monitor Calibration Device
Choosing the right monitor calibration device depends on your specific needs, display types, and workflow requirements. After testing all these devices extensively, I have identified several key factors that should guide your decision.
Display Type Compatibility
Not all calibration devices work equally well with every display type. If you have an OLED or mini-LED monitor, you need a device specifically designed for these technologies. The Calibrite Display Pro HL and Datacolor Spyder 2024 both offer excellent support for modern display panels. Standard LCD monitors can be calibrated effectively by almost any device in this roundup.
HDR and High Brightness Support
For HDR content creation, brightness measurement capability is critical. Standard colorimeters typically measure up to 500-1000 nits, which is insufficient for modern HDR displays that can reach 3000+ nits. The Calibrite Display Pro HL measures up to 3000 nits, while the Display Plus HL and SpyderPro 2024 handle extreme brightness up to 10,000 and 12,000 nits respectively.
Multi-Monitor Calibration
If you run a multi-monitor setup, look for devices with Studio Match or similar multi-monitor calibration features. The Datacolor Spyder X2 Elite and SpyderPro 2024 excel here, making different displays look nearly identical after calibration. This is crucial for color-critical work where consistency across screens matters.
Software Ease of Use
The calibration software experience varies dramatically between devices. The Calibrite Display 123 offers the simplest workflow with its guided 1-2-3 process, making it ideal for beginners. More advanced users may prefer the detailed control offered by Calibrite's PROFILER software or Datacolor's advanced modes.
Calibration Frequency
Monitor displays drift over time, requiring regular recalibration. If you calibrate frequently, look for devices with quick calibration and easy recalibration features. The Datacolor Spyder 2024 completes calibration in just 90 seconds, while the Spyder4Pro's ReCAL feature makes subsequent calibrations faster.
Calibrite vs Datacolor
The market divides between two major brands. Calibrite (formerly X-Rite) is generally preferred by color professionals for its color science and accuracy. Datacolor's Spyder series is often praised for its user-friendly software and room-light monitoring features. Both brands produce excellent devices, so your choice should come down to specific features and price rather than brand loyalty.

What is the best way to calibrate a monitor?
The best way to calibrate a monitor is using a hardware colorimeter. First, ensure your monitor has been on for at least 30 minutes to warm up. Close any applications that might affect color display. Place the colorimeter on your screen, run the calibration software following the guided workflow, and save the resulting ICC profile. Repeat every 2-4 weeks for optimal accuracy.
